Understanding Open Circuit Voltage in Photovoltaic Circuit Boards
What Makes Open Circuit Voltage Crucial for Solar Energy Systems?
When evaluating photovoltaic circuit board performance, open circuit voltage (Voc) stands as a critical parameter. Think of it like the "maximum potential" of a solar panel – it's the voltage generated when sunlight hits the cells but no current flows. But here's the catch: this number isn't just a spec sheet filler. It directly impacts system design, safety, and energy yield. Let's break down why professionals in renewable energy systems obsess over optimizing Voc.
Key Factors Influencing Voc in Solar Panels
- Material Science: Silicon type (mono vs. polycrystalline) creates 0.5-0.7V differences
- Temperature Sensitivity: Voc decreases by ~0.3%/°C – like a car engine losing power when overheated
- Light Intensity: Unlike current, voltage plateaus above 400 W/m² irradiance

Why Proper Voc Calculation Prevents Disaster
Imagine connecting 30 panels in series without accounting for cold weather spikes. That "harmless" 40V panel could suddenly hit 45V, exceeding charge controller limits. We've seen entire commercial arrays fail from this oversight – a costly lesson in photovoltaic circuit protection.

FAQ: Open Circuit Voltage Explained
- Q: How does Voc differ from operating voltage?
- A: Voc is the maximum possible voltage under zero load, while operating voltage is lower due to current flow.
- Q: Why measure Voc at standard test conditions (STC)?
- A: STC (25°C, 1000W/m²) provides consistent benchmarks for comparing different panels.
- Q: Can high Voc damage equipment?
- A: Absolutely. Exceeding inverter maximum input voltage causes permanent damage – always calculate cold-weather margins.
